    I'm in town for business and was looking for some Chines food to be delivered to my hotel, so I could keep working. I found this restaurant. The rating was 3 stars, but it was late, so I and thought I would give it a try anyway. Yelp said it would take an hour for delivery, but my food arrived in about 30 minutes. I ordered the Shrimp and vegetables, BBQ Pork appetizer, and a small Egg drop soup. The food was hot, and tasted great. I'm not sure why the previous ratings were only 3 stars. I definitely give it 5 stars for my experience. I would recommend that if you're in the area, and are wanting Chinese food, to give this place a try. I think you'll be pleasantly surprised.

    So, we ordered 4 things to go: the vegetarian egg rolls, Chicken Almond Ding, Chicken with pea…read morepods, and Orange Chicken. The eggs rolls had very little inside them, but were pleasant enough fried dough. All of the chicken dishes seem to have a pressed chicken--not sliced or real chicken. Pleasant enough, but kind of strange. The Almond Ding had separate almonds, which was nice and Chick with peadpods appeared to have a little bit of real mushrooms and some real pea pods in it--but they lacked fresh flavor. The sauce is very bland, and kind of like a globby-like texture. There's a lack of any Chinese vegetables. No Bok Choy, no bamboo shoots, very few water chestnuts, no green pepper. Just tons of pressed chicken, and a bland white sauce. My husband's Orange Chicken was supposed to be hot but was not. It was pleasant but same pressed chicken now breaded (much better cover for pressed chicken). Lack of veggies in all the dishes. Would we go back? Probably not. Ended up throwing half of it away. Honestly, Panda Express is probably just as good which is kind of sad.
